#include "ruler.hh"
#include "../lout/misc.hh"
#include <stdio.h>
namespace dw {
int Ruler::CLASS_ID = -1;
Ruler::Ruler ()
{
DBG_OBJ_CREATE ("dw::Ruler");
registerName ("dw::Ruler", &CLASS_ID);
}
Ruler::~Ruler ()
{
DBG_OBJ_DELETE ();
}
void Ruler::sizeRequestImpl (core::Requisition *requisition)
{
requisition->width =
lout::misc::max (getAvailWidth (true), getStyle()->boxDiffWidth ());
requisition->ascent = getStyle()->boxOffsetY ();
requisition->descent = getStyle()->boxRestHeight ();
}
void Ruler::getExtremesImpl (core::Extremes *extremes)
{
extremes->minWidth = extremes->maxWidth = getStyle()->boxDiffWidth ();
extremes->minWidthIntrinsic = extremes->minWidth;
extremes->maxWidthIntrinsic = extremes->maxWidth;
correctExtremes (extremes, false);
extremes->adjustmentWidth =
lout::misc::min (extremes->minWidthIntrinsic, extremes->minWidth);
}
bool Ruler::isBlockLevel ()
{
return true;
}
void Ruler::containerSizeChangedForChildren ()
{
DBG_OBJ_ENTER0 ("resize", 0, "containerSizeChangedForChildren");
// Nothing to do.
DBG_OBJ_LEAVE ();
}
bool Ruler::usesAvailWidth ()
{
return true;
}
void Ruler::draw (core::View *view, core::Rectangle *area)
{
drawWidgetBox (view, area, false);
}
core::Iterator *Ruler::iterator (core::Content::Type mask, bool atEnd)
{
/** \todo TextIterator? */
return new core::EmptyIterator (this, mask, atEnd);
}
} // namespace dw
